Comment(by astricker@…):

 Well in the last linking command (the one that failed), it tries to link
 against {{{/usr/lib/libQtUiTools.a}}}. MacPorts Qt is usually located at
 {{{/opt/local/libexec/qt-mac/}}}, so this seems to be a conflict with
 another installed Qt version.

 On my mac there is also this library located at
 {{{/usr/lib/libQtUiTools.a}}}, this should not be the root cause. The real
 cause is that the build process choose this library at this path.

 Do you have a recent ports environment? Did you recently sync and rebuilt
 all ports kdelibs4 depends of? You may try:
 {{{
 sudo port -v upgrade cmake automoc gmake qt4-mac
 }}}
